The Huxley family is a British family; several of its members have excelled in science, medicine, arts and literature. The family also includes members who occupied senior positions in the public service of the United Kingdom. The patriarch of the family was the zoologist and comparative anatomist Thomas Henry Huxley (1825–1895). WebLast name: Truett. Recorded in several modern spelling forms including Tyrwhitt, Truett, and Truitt, this is a surname of English origins. It is locational from a village called Trewhitt in the county of Northumberland.
